148 /*
149  * CPL (Chelsio Protocol Language) defines a message passing interface between
150  * the host driver and Chelsio asic.
151  * The section below implments CPLs that related to iscsi tcp connection
152  * open/close/abort and data send/receive.
153  */
154
155 static int push_tx_frames(struct cxgbi_sock *csk, int req_completion);
156
157 static void send_act_open_req(struct cxgbi_sock *csk, struct sk_buff *skb,
158                               const struct l2t_entry *e)
159 {
160         unsigned int wscale = cxgbi_sock_compute_wscale(csk->rcv_win);
161         struct cpl_act_open_req *req = (struct cpl_act_open_req *)skb->head;
162
163         skb->priority = CPL_PRIORITY_SETUP;
164
165         req->wr.wr_hi = htonl(V_WR_OP(FW_WROPCODE_FORWARD));
166         OPCODE_TID(req) = htonl(MK_OPCODE_TID(CPL_ACT_OPEN_REQ, csk->atid));
167         req->local_port = csk->saddr.sin_port;
168         req->peer_port = csk->daddr.sin_port;
169         req->local_ip = csk->saddr.sin_addr.s_addr;
170         req->peer_ip = csk->daddr.sin_addr.s_addr;
171
172         req->opt0h = htonl(V_KEEP_ALIVE(1) | F_TCAM_BYPASS |
173                         V_WND_SCALE(wscale) | V_MSS_IDX(csk->mss_idx) |
174                         V_L2T_IDX(e->idx) | V_TX_CHANNEL(e->smt_idx));
175         req->opt0l = htonl(V_ULP_MODE(ULP2_MODE_ISCSI) |
176                         V_RCV_BUFSIZ(csk->rcv_win >> 10));
177
178         log_debug(1 << CXGBI_DBG_TOE | 1 << CXGBI_DBG_SOCK,
179                 "csk 0x%p,%u,0x%lx,%u, %pI4:%u-%pI4:%u, %u,%u,%u.\n",
180                 csk, csk->state, csk->flags, csk->atid,
181                 &req->local_ip, ntohs(req->local_port),
182                 &req->peer_ip, ntohs(req->peer_port),
183                 csk->mss_idx, e->idx, e->smt_idx);
184
185         l2t_send(csk->cdev->lldev, skb, csk->l2t);
186 }
187
188 static inline void act_open_arp_failure(struct t3cdev *dev, struct sk_buff *skb)
189 {
190         cxgbi_sock_act_open_req_arp_failure(NULL, skb);
191 }
192
193 /*
194  * CPL connection close request: host ->
195  *
196  * Close a connection by sending a CPL_CLOSE_CON_REQ message and queue it to
197  * the write queue (i.e., after any unsent txt data).
198  */
199 static void send_close_req(struct cxgbi_sock *csk)
200 {
201         struct sk_buff *skb = csk->cpl_close;
202         struct cpl_close_con_req *req = (struct cpl_close_con_req *)skb->head;
203         unsigned int tid = csk->tid;
204
205         log_debug(1 << CXGBI_DBG_TOE | 1 << CXGBI_DBG_SOCK,
206                 "csk 0x%p,%u,0x%lx,%u.\n",
207                 csk, csk->state, csk->flags, csk->tid);
208
209         csk->cpl_close = NULL;
210         req->wr.wr_hi = htonl(V_WR_OP(FW_WROPCODE_OFLD_CLOSE_CON));
211         req->wr.wr_lo = htonl(V_WR_TID(tid));
212         OPCODE_TID(req) = htonl(MK_OPCODE_TID(CPL_CLOSE_CON_REQ, tid));
213         req->rsvd = htonl(csk->write_seq);
214
215         cxgbi_sock_skb_entail(csk, skb);
216         if (csk->state >= CTP_ESTABLISHED)
217                 push_tx_frames(csk, 1);
218 }
219
220 /*
221  * CPL connection abort request: host ->
222  *
223  * Send an ABORT_REQ message. Makes sure we do not send multiple ABORT_REQs
224  * for the same connection and also that we do not try to send a message
225  * after the connection has closed.
226  */
227 static void abort_arp_failure(struct t3cdev *tdev, struct sk_buff *skb)
228 {
229         struct cpl_abort_req *req = cplhdr(skb);
230
231         log_debug(1 << CXGBI_DBG_TOE | 1 << CXGBI_DBG_SOCK,
232                 "t3dev 0x%p, tid %u, skb 0x%p.\n",
233                 tdev, GET_TID(req), skb);
234         req->cmd = CPL_ABORT_NO_RST;
235         cxgb3_ofld_send(tdev, skb);
236 }
237
238 static void send_abort_req(struct cxgbi_sock *csk)
239 {
240         struct sk_buff *skb = csk->cpl_abort_req;
241         struct cpl_abort_req *req;
242
243         if (unlikely(csk->state == CTP_ABORTING || !skb))
244                 return;
245         cxgbi_sock_set_state(csk, CTP_ABORTING);
246         cxgbi_sock_set_flag(csk, CTPF_ABORT_RPL_PENDING);
247         /* Purge the send queue so we don't send anything after an abort. */
248         cxgbi_sock_purge_write_queue(csk);
249
250         csk->cpl_abort_req = NULL;
251         req = (struct cpl_abort_req *)skb->head;
252         skb->priority = CPL_PRIORITY_DATA;
253         set_arp_failure_handler(skb, abort_arp_failure);
254         req->wr.wr_hi = htonl(V_WR_OP(FW_WROPCODE_OFLD_HOST_ABORT_CON_REQ));
255         req->wr.wr_lo = htonl(V_WR_TID(csk->tid));
256         OPCODE_TID(req) = htonl(MK_OPCODE_TID(CPL_ABORT_REQ, csk->tid));
257         req->rsvd0 = htonl(csk->snd_nxt);
258         req->rsvd1 = !cxgbi_sock_flag(csk, CTPF_TX_DATA_SENT);
259         req->cmd = CPL_ABORT_SEND_RST;
260
261         log_debug(1 << CXGBI_DBG_TOE | 1 << CXGBI_DBG_SOCK,
262                 "csk 0x%p,%u,0x%lx,%u, snd_nxt %u, 0x%x.\n",
263                 csk, csk->state, csk->flags, csk->tid, csk->snd_nxt,
264                 req->rsvd1);
265
266         l2t_send(csk->cdev->lldev, skb, csk->l2t);
267 }
268
269 /*
270  * CPL connection abort reply: host ->
271  *
272  * Send an ABORT_RPL message in response of the ABORT_REQ received.
273  */
274 static void send_abort_rpl(struct cxgbi_sock *csk, int rst_status)
275 {
276         struct sk_buff *skb = csk->cpl_abort_rpl;
277         struct cpl_abort_rpl *rpl = (struct cpl_abort_rpl *)skb->head;
278
279         log_debug(1 << CXGBI_DBG_TOE | 1 << CXGBI_DBG_SOCK,
280                 "csk 0x%p,%u,0x%lx,%u, status %d.\n",
281                 csk, csk->state, csk->flags, csk->tid, rst_status);
282
283         csk->cpl_abort_rpl = NULL;
284         skb->priority = CPL_PRIORITY_DATA;
285         rpl->wr.wr_hi = htonl(V_WR_OP(FW_WROPCODE_OFLD_HOST_ABORT_CON_RPL));
286         rpl->wr.wr_lo = htonl(V_WR_TID(csk->tid));
287         OPCODE_TID(rpl) = htonl(MK_OPCODE_TID(CPL_ABORT_RPL, csk->tid));
288         rpl->cmd = rst_status;
289         cxgb3_ofld_send(csk->cdev->lldev, skb);
290 }
291
292 /*
293  * CPL connection rx data ack: host ->
294  * Send RX credits through an RX_DATA_ACK CPL message. Returns the number of
295  * credits sent.
296  */
297 static u32 send_rx_credits(struct cxgbi_sock *csk, u32 credits)
298 {
299         struct sk_buff *skb;
300         struct cpl_rx_data_ack *req;
301         u32 dack = F_RX_DACK_CHANGE | V_RX_DACK_MODE(1);
302
303         log_debug(1 << CXGBI_DBG_TOE | 1 << CXGBI_DBG_PDU_RX,
304                 "csk 0x%p,%u,0x%lx,%u, credit %u, dack %u.\n",
305                 csk, csk->state, csk->flags, csk->tid, credits, dack);
306
307         skb = alloc_wr(sizeof(*req), 0, GFP_ATOMIC);
308         if (!skb) {
309                 pr_info("csk 0x%p, credit %u, OOM.\n", csk, credits);
310                 return 0;
311         }
312         req = (struct cpl_rx_data_ack *)skb->head;
313         req->wr.wr_hi = htonl(V_WR_OP(FW_WROPCODE_FORWARD));
314         OPCODE_TID(req) = htonl(MK_OPCODE_TID(CPL_RX_DATA_ACK, csk->tid));
315         req->credit_dack = htonl(F_RX_DACK_CHANGE | V_RX_DACK_MODE(1) |
316                                 V_RX_CREDITS(credits));
317         skb->priority = CPL_PRIORITY_ACK;
318         cxgb3_ofld_send(csk->cdev->lldev, skb);
319         return credits;
320 }
321
322 /*
323  * CPL connection tx data: host ->
324  *
325  * Send iscsi PDU via TX_DATA CPL message. Returns the number of
326  * credits sent.
327  * Each TX_DATA consumes work request credit (wrs), so we need to keep track of
328  * how many we've used so far and how many are pending (i.e., yet ack'ed by T3).
329  */
330
331 static unsigned int wrlen __read_mostly;
332 static unsigned int skb_wrs[SKB_WR_LIST_SIZE] __read_mostly;
333
334 static void init_wr_tab(unsigned int wr_len)
335 {
336         int i;
337
338         if (skb_wrs[1])         /* already initialized */
339                 return;
340         for (i = 1; i < SKB_WR_LIST_SIZE; i++) {
341                 int sgl_len = (3 * i) / 2 + (i & 1);
342
343                 sgl_len += 3;
344                 skb_wrs[i] = (sgl_len <= wr_len
345                               ? 1 : 1 + (sgl_len - 2) / (wr_len - 1));
346         }
347         wrlen = wr_len * 8;
348 }
349
350 static inline void make_tx_data_wr(struct cxgbi_sock *csk, struct sk_buff *skb,
351                                    int len, int req_completion)
352 {
353         struct tx_data_wr *req;
354         struct l2t_entry *l2t = csk->l2t;
355
356         skb_reset_transport_header(skb);
357         req = __skb_push(skb, sizeof(*req));
358         req->wr_hi = htonl(V_WR_OP(FW_WROPCODE_OFLD_TX_DATA) |
359                         (req_completion ? F_WR_COMPL : 0));
360         req->wr_lo = htonl(V_WR_TID(csk->tid));
361         /* len includes the length of any HW ULP additions */
362         req->len = htonl(len);
363         /* V_TX_ULP_SUBMODE sets both the mode and submode */
364         req->flags = htonl(V_TX_ULP_SUBMODE(cxgbi_skcb_tx_ulp_mode(skb)) |
365                            V_TX_SHOVE((skb_peek(&csk->write_queue) ? 0 : 1)));
366         req->sndseq = htonl(csk->snd_nxt);
367         req->param = htonl(V_TX_PORT(l2t->smt_idx));
368
369         if (!cxgbi_sock_flag(csk, CTPF_TX_DATA_SENT)) {
370                 req->flags |= htonl(V_TX_ACK_PAGES(2) | F_TX_INIT |
371                                     V_TX_CPU_IDX(csk->rss_qid));
372                 /* sendbuffer is in units of 32KB. */
373                 req->param |= htonl(V_TX_SNDBUF(csk->snd_win >> 15));
374                 cxgbi_sock_set_flag(csk, CTPF_TX_DATA_SENT);
375         }
376 }
377
378 /*
379  * push_tx_frames -- start transmit
380  *
381  * Prepends TX_DATA_WR or CPL_CLOSE_CON_REQ headers to buffers waiting in a
382  * connection's send queue and sends them on to T3.  Must be called with the
383  * connection's lock held.  Returns the amount of send buffer space that was
384  * freed as a result of sending queued data to T3.
385  */
386
387 static void arp_failure_skb_discard(struct t3cdev *dev, struct sk_buff *skb)
388 {
389         kfree_skb(skb);
390 }
391
392 static int push_tx_frames(struct cxgbi_sock *csk, int req_completion)
393 {
394         int total_size = 0;
395         struct sk_buff *skb;
396
397         if (unlikely(csk->state < CTP_ESTABLISHED ||
398                 csk->state == CTP_CLOSE_WAIT_1 || csk->state >= CTP_ABORTING)) {
399                         log_debug(1 << CXGBI_DBG_TOE | 1 << CXGBI_DBG_PDU_TX,
400                                 "csk 0x%p,%u,0x%lx,%u, in closing state.\n",
401                                 csk, csk->state, csk->flags, csk->tid);
402                 return 0;
403         }
404
405         while (csk->wr_cred && (skb = skb_peek(&csk->write_queue)) != NULL) {
406                 int len = skb->len;     /* length before skb_push */
407                 int frags = skb_shinfo(skb)->nr_frags + (len != skb->data_len);
408                 int wrs_needed = skb_wrs[frags];
409
410                 if (wrs_needed > 1 && len + sizeof(struct tx_data_wr) <= wrlen)
411                         wrs_needed = 1;
412
413                 WARN_ON(frags >= SKB_WR_LIST_SIZE || wrs_needed < 1);
414
415                 if (csk->wr_cred < wrs_needed) {
416                         log_debug(1 << CXGBI_DBG_PDU_TX,
417                                 "csk 0x%p, skb len %u/%u, frag %u, wr %d<%u.\n",
418                                 csk, skb->len, skb->data_len, frags,
419                                 wrs_needed, csk->wr_cred);
420                         break;
421                 }
422
423                 __skb_unlink(skb, &csk->write_queue);
424                 skb->priority = CPL_PRIORITY_DATA;
425                 skb->csum = wrs_needed; /* remember this until the WR_ACK */
426                 csk->wr_cred -= wrs_needed;
427                 csk->wr_una_cred += wrs_needed;
428                 cxgbi_sock_enqueue_wr(csk, skb);
429
430                 log_debug(1 << CXGBI_DBG_TOE | 1 << CXGBI_DBG_PDU_TX,
431                         "csk 0x%p, enqueue, skb len %u/%u, frag %u, wr %d, "
432                         "left %u, unack %u.\n",
433                         csk, skb->len, skb->data_len, frags, skb->csum,
434                         csk->wr_cred, csk->wr_una_cred);
435
436                 if (likely(cxgbi_skcb_test_flag(skb, SKCBF_TX_NEED_HDR))) {
437                         if ((req_completion &&
438                                 csk->wr_una_cred == wrs_needed) ||
439                              csk->wr_una_cred >= csk->wr_max_cred / 2) {
440                                 req_completion = 1;
441                                 csk->wr_una_cred = 0;
442                         }
443                         len += cxgbi_ulp_extra_len(cxgbi_skcb_tx_ulp_mode(skb));
444                         make_tx_data_wr(csk, skb, len, req_completion);
445                         csk->snd_nxt += len;
446                         cxgbi_skcb_clear_flag(skb, SKCBF_TX_NEED_HDR);
447                 }
448                 total_size += skb->truesize;
449                 log_debug(1 << CXGBI_DBG_TOE | 1 << CXGBI_DBG_PDU_TX,
450                         "csk 0x%p, tid 0x%x, send skb 0x%p.\n",
451                         csk, csk->tid, skb);
452                 set_arp_failure_handler(skb, arp_failure_skb_discard);
453                 l2t_send(csk->cdev->lldev, skb, csk->l2t);
454         }
455         return total_size;
456 }
457
458 /*
459  * Process a CPL_ACT_ESTABLISH message: -> host
460  * Updates connection state from an active establish CPL message.  Runs with
461  * the connection lock held.
462  */
463
464 static inline void free_atid(struct cxgbi_sock *csk)
465 {
466         if (cxgbi_sock_flag(csk, CTPF_HAS_ATID)) {
467                 cxgb3_free_atid(csk->cdev->lldev, csk->atid);
468                 cxgbi_sock_clear_flag(csk, CTPF_HAS_ATID);
469                 cxgbi_sock_put(csk);
470         }
471 }
472
473 static int do_act_establish(struct t3cdev *tdev, struct sk_buff *skb, void *ctx)
474 {
475         struct cxgbi_sock *csk = ctx;
476         struct cpl_act_establish *req = cplhdr(skb);
477         unsigned int tid = GET_TID(req);
478         unsigned int atid = G_PASS_OPEN_TID(ntohl(req->tos_tid));
479         u32 rcv_isn = ntohl(req->rcv_isn);      /* real RCV_ISN + 1 */
480
481         log_debug(1 << CXGBI_DBG_TOE | 1 << CXGBI_DBG_SOCK,
482                 "atid 0x%x,tid 0x%x, csk 0x%p,%u,0x%lx, isn %u.\n",
483                 atid, atid, csk, csk->state, csk->flags, rcv_isn);
484
485         cxgbi_sock_get(csk);
486         cxgbi_sock_set_flag(csk, CTPF_HAS_TID);
487         csk->tid = tid;
488         cxgb3_insert_tid(csk->cdev->lldev, &t3_client, csk, tid);
489
490         free_atid(csk);
491
492         csk->rss_qid = G_QNUM(ntohs(skb->csum));
493
494         spin_lock_bh(&csk->lock);
495         if (csk->retry_timer.function) {
496                 del_timer(&csk->retry_timer);
497                 csk->retry_timer.function = NULL;
498         }
499
500         if (unlikely(csk->state != CTP_ACTIVE_OPEN))
501                 pr_info("csk 0x%p,%u,0x%lx,%u, got EST.\n",
502                         csk, csk->state, csk->flags, csk->tid);
503
504         csk->copied_seq = csk->rcv_wup = csk->rcv_nxt = rcv_isn;
505         if (csk->rcv_win > (M_RCV_BUFSIZ << 10))
506                 csk->rcv_wup -= csk->rcv_win - (M_RCV_BUFSIZ << 10);
507
508         cxgbi_sock_established(csk, ntohl(req->snd_isn), ntohs(req->tcp_opt));
509
510         if (unlikely(cxgbi_sock_flag(csk, CTPF_ACTIVE_CLOSE_NEEDED)))
511                 /* upper layer has requested closing */
512                 send_abort_req(csk);
513         else {
514                 if (skb_queue_len(&csk->write_queue))
515                         push_tx_frames(csk, 1);
516                 cxgbi_conn_tx_open(csk);
517         }
518
519         spin_unlock_bh(&csk->lock);
520         __kfree_skb(skb);
521         return 0;
522 }
523
524 /*
525  * Process a CPL_ACT_OPEN_RPL message: -> host
526  * Handle active open failures.
527  */
528 static int act_open_rpl_status_to_errno(int status)
529 {
530         switch (status) {
531         case CPL_ERR_CONN_RESET:
532                 return -ECONNREFUSED;
533         case CPL_ERR_ARP_MISS:
534                 return -EHOSTUNREACH;
535         case CPL_ERR_CONN_TIMEDOUT:
536                 return -ETIMEDOUT;
537         case CPL_ERR_TCAM_FULL:
538                 return -ENOMEM;
539         case CPL_ERR_CONN_EXIST:
540                 return -EADDRINUSE;
541         default:
542                 return -EIO;
543         }
544 }
545
546 static void act_open_retry_timer(struct timer_list *t)
547 {
548         struct cxgbi_sock *csk = from_timer(csk, t, retry_timer);
549         struct sk_buff *skb;
550
551         log_debug(1 << CXGBI_DBG_TOE | 1 << CXGBI_DBG_SOCK,
552                 "csk 0x%p,%u,0x%lx,%u.\n",
553                 csk, csk->state, csk->flags, csk->tid);
554
555         cxgbi_sock_get(csk);
556         spin_lock_bh(&csk->lock);
557         skb = alloc_wr(sizeof(struct cpl_act_open_req), 0, GFP_ATOMIC);
558         if (!skb)
559                 cxgbi_sock_fail_act_open(csk, -ENOMEM);
560         else {
561                 skb->sk = (struct sock *)csk;
562                 set_arp_failure_handler(skb, act_open_arp_failure);
563                 send_act_open_req(csk, skb, csk->l2t);
564         }
565         spin_unlock_bh(&csk->lock);
566         cxgbi_sock_put(csk);
567 }
568
569 static int do_act_open_rpl(struct t3cdev *tdev, struct sk_buff *skb, void *ctx)
570 {
571         struct cxgbi_sock *csk = ctx;
572         struct cpl_act_open_rpl *rpl = cplhdr(skb);
573
574         pr_info("csk 0x%p,%u,0x%lx,%u, status %u, %pI4:%u-%pI4:%u.\n",
575                 csk, csk->state, csk->flags, csk->atid, rpl->status,
576                 &csk->saddr.sin_addr.s_addr, ntohs(csk->saddr.sin_port),
577                 &csk->daddr.sin_addr.s_addr, ntohs(csk->daddr.sin_port));
578
579         if (rpl->status != CPL_ERR_TCAM_FULL &&
580             rpl->status != CPL_ERR_CONN_EXIST &&
581             rpl->status != CPL_ERR_ARP_MISS)
582                 cxgb3_queue_tid_release(tdev, GET_TID(rpl));
583
584         cxgbi_sock_get(csk);
585         spin_lock_bh(&csk->lock);
586         if (rpl->status == CPL_ERR_CONN_EXIST &&
587             csk->retry_timer.function != act_open_retry_timer) {
588                 csk->retry_timer.function = act_open_retry_timer;
589                 mod_timer(&csk->retry_timer, jiffies + HZ / 2);
590         } else
591                 cxgbi_sock_fail_act_open(csk,
592                                 act_open_rpl_status_to_errno(rpl->status));
593
594         spin_unlock_bh(&csk->lock);
595         cxgbi_sock_put(csk);
596         __kfree_skb(skb);
597         return 0;
598 }
599
600 /*
601  * Process PEER_CLOSE CPL messages: -> host
602  * Handle peer FIN.
603  */
604 static int do_peer_close(struct t3cdev *cdev, struct sk_buff *skb, void *ctx)
605 {
606         struct cxgbi_sock *csk = ctx;
607
608         log_debug(1 << CXGBI_DBG_TOE | 1 << CXGBI_DBG_SOCK,
609                 "csk 0x%p,%u,0x%lx,%u.\n",
610                 csk, csk->state, csk->flags, csk->tid);
611
612         cxgbi_sock_rcv_peer_close(csk);
613         __kfree_skb(skb);
614         return 0;
615 }
616
617 /*
618  * Process CLOSE_CONN_RPL CPL message: -> host
619  * Process a peer ACK to our FIN.
620  */
621 static int do_close_con_rpl(struct t3cdev *cdev, struct sk_buff *skb,
622                             void *ctx)
623 {
624         struct cxgbi_sock *csk = ctx;
625         struct cpl_close_con_rpl *rpl = cplhdr(skb);
626
627         log_debug(1 << CXGBI_DBG_TOE | 1 << CXGBI_DBG_SOCK,
628                 "csk 0x%p,%u,0x%lx,%u, snxt %u.\n",
629                 csk, csk->state, csk->flags, csk->tid, ntohl(rpl->snd_nxt));
630
631         cxgbi_sock_rcv_close_conn_rpl(csk, ntohl(rpl->snd_nxt));
632         __kfree_skb(skb);
633         return 0;
634 }
635
636 /*
637  * Process ABORT_REQ_RSS CPL message: -> host
638  * Process abort requests.  If we are waiting for an ABORT_RPL we ignore this
639  * request except that we need to reply to it.
640  */
641
642 static int abort_status_to_errno(struct cxgbi_sock *csk, int abort_reason,
643                                  int *need_rst)
644 {
645         switch (abort_reason) {
646         case CPL_ERR_BAD_SYN: /* fall through */
647         case CPL_ERR_CONN_RESET:
648                 return csk->state > CTP_ESTABLISHED ? -EPIPE : -ECONNRESET;
649         case CPL_ERR_XMIT_TIMEDOUT:
650         case CPL_ERR_PERSIST_TIMEDOUT:
651         case CPL_ERR_FINWAIT2_TIMEDOUT:
652         case CPL_ERR_KEEPALIVE_TIMEDOUT:
653                 return -ETIMEDOUT;
654         default:
655                 return -EIO;
656         }
657 }
658
659 static int do_abort_req(struct t3cdev *cdev, struct sk_buff *skb, void *ctx)
660 {
661         const struct cpl_abort_req_rss *req = cplhdr(skb);
662         struct cxgbi_sock *csk = ctx;
663         int rst_status = CPL_ABORT_NO_RST;
664
665         log_debug(1 << CXGBI_DBG_TOE | 1 << CXGBI_DBG_SOCK,
666                 "csk 0x%p,%u,0x%lx,%u.\n",
667                 csk, csk->state, csk->flags, csk->tid);
668
669         if (req->status == CPL_ERR_RTX_NEG_ADVICE ||
670             req->status == CPL_ERR_PERSIST_NEG_ADVICE) {
671                 goto done;
672         }
673
674         cxgbi_sock_get(csk);
675         spin_lock_bh(&csk->lock);
676
677         if (!cxgbi_sock_flag(csk, CTPF_ABORT_REQ_RCVD)) {
678                 cxgbi_sock_set_flag(csk, CTPF_ABORT_REQ_RCVD);
679                 cxgbi_sock_set_state(csk, CTP_ABORTING);
680                 goto out;
681         }
682
683         cxgbi_sock_clear_flag(csk, CTPF_ABORT_REQ_RCVD);
684         send_abort_rpl(csk, rst_status);
685
686         if (!cxgbi_sock_flag(csk, CTPF_ABORT_RPL_PENDING)) {
687                 csk->err = abort_status_to_errno(csk, req->status, &rst_status);
688                 cxgbi_sock_closed(csk);
689         }
690
691 out:
692         spin_unlock_bh(&csk->lock);
693         cxgbi_sock_put(csk);
694 done:
695         __kfree_skb(skb);
696         return 0;
697 }
698
699 /*
700  * Process ABORT_RPL_RSS CPL message: -> host
701  * Process abort replies.  We only process these messages if we anticipate
702  * them as the coordination between SW and HW in this area is somewhat lacking
703  * and sometimes we get ABORT_RPLs after we are done with the connection that
704  * originated the ABORT_REQ.
705  */
706 static int do_abort_rpl(struct t3cdev *cdev, struct sk_buff *skb, void *ctx)
707 {
708         struct cpl_abort_rpl_rss *rpl = cplhdr(skb);
709         struct cxgbi_sock *csk = ctx;
710
711         log_debug(1 << CXGBI_DBG_TOE | 1 << CXGBI_DBG_SOCK,
712                 "status 0x%x, csk 0x%p, s %u, 0x%lx.\n",
713                 rpl->status, csk, csk ? csk->state : 0,
714                 csk ? csk->flags : 0UL);
715         /*
716          * Ignore replies to post-close aborts indicating that the abort was
717          * requested too late.  These connections are terminated when we get
718          * PEER_CLOSE or CLOSE_CON_RPL and by the time the abort_rpl_rss
719          * arrives the TID is either no longer used or it has been recycled.
720          */
721         if (rpl->status == CPL_ERR_ABORT_FAILED)
722                 goto rel_skb;
723         /*
724          * Sometimes we've already closed the connection, e.g., a post-close
725          * abort races with ABORT_REQ_RSS, the latter frees the connection
726          * expecting the ABORT_REQ will fail with CPL_ERR_ABORT_FAILED,
727          * but FW turns the ABORT_REQ into a regular one and so we get
728          * ABORT_RPL_RSS with status 0 and no connection.
729          */
730         if (csk)
731                 cxgbi_sock_rcv_abort_rpl(csk);
732 rel_skb:
733         __kfree_skb(skb);
734         return 0;
735 }
